1. 程式人生 > >三角形 HDU - 2039

三角形 HDU - 2039

給定三條邊,請你判斷一下能不能組成一個三角形。

Input

輸入資料第一行包含一個數M,接下有M行,每行一個例項,包含三個正數A,B,C。其中A,B,C <1000;

Output

對於每個測試例項,如果三條邊長A,B,C能組成三角形的話,輸出YES,否則NO。

Sample Input

2
1 2 3
2 2 2

Sample Output

NO
YES
#include<stdio.h>
int main()
{
	float a,b,c;
	int n;
	while(scanf("%d",&n)!=EOF)
	{
		while(n--)
		{
	scanf("%f %f %f",&a,&b,&c);
	if (a+b>c&&b+c>a&&a+c>b)
	 printf("YES\n");
	 else
	 printf("NO\n");
		}
	}
	 return 0;
}